Classroom Highlights


We are excited to share the AWESOME news that 5th grade's Harper Plasket won first place in the Species on the Edge contest for Atlantic County! The winners are posted on their website for everyone to view.


http://www.conservewildlifenj.org/education/edge/


The students had to write an essay about an endangered species in New Jersey and create a piece of artwork to accompany their writing. Shout out to Mrs. Resch for helping out the students with the art portion of the competition.

On Monday, April 3, 2023, the Folsom School District recognized World Autism Day in the early childhood classrooms. Each classroom was provided a story to read and the students colored/decorated a puzzle piece that best represented themselves. Some suggestions given to the students were to draw a picture of themselves, drawings of various things they like, and/or just their favorite color. The puzzle pieces were collected and put together to create one big unified puzzle that will be displayed at the front of the school for all who enter our building to see. The Folsom Educational Foundation provided funds to give each student bubbles. Most individuals can find fun + enjoyment with bubbles – blowing them, playing with bubbles that are in the air, feeling a sense of calm from their pattern/color, etc. The purpose of the day was to promote inclusivity and acceptance while sending the message that although someone may be different from you, we can still have commonalities and enjoy the same things.
